About Seguin

Seguin is a medium-sized city located in the state of Texas. With a population of 21,827 people and seven constituent neighborhoods, Seguin is the 114th largest community in Texas.

Because occupations involving physical labor dominate the local economy, Seguin is generally considered to be a blue-collar town. 36.4% of the Seguin workforce is employed in blue-collar occupations, compared to the national average of 24.7%. Overall, Seguin is a city of sales and office workers, service providers, and production and manufacturing workers. There are especially a lot of people living in Seguin who work in office and administrative support jobs (11.60%), sales jobs (9.79%), and food service (6.76%).

As is often the case in a small city, Seguin doesn't have a public transportation system that people use for their commute.

Seguin Information and Demographics

In terms of college education, Seguin is nearly on par with the US average for all cities of 14.96%: 15.15% of adults 25 and older in Seguin have a bachelor's degree or advanced degree.

The per capita income in Seguin in 2000 was $13,740, which is lower middle income relative to Texas and the nation. This equates to an annual income of $54,960 for a family of four.

Seguin is an extremely ethnically-diverse city. The people who call Seguin home come from a variety of different races and ancestries. The most prevalent race in Seguin is White, followed by African-American. Seguin also has a sizeable Hispanic population (people of Hispanic origin can be of any race). People of Hispanic or Latino origin account for 53.42% of the city's residents. Important ancestries of people in Seguin include German, English, and Irish.

The most common language spoken in Seguin is English. Some people also speak Spanish.
